Quotes About Insomnia
Insomnia is the wish to be immortal, granted by an ass.
~ Kathryn Davis

Sleeplessness creates a vicious negative spiral with bipolar, causing sleeplessness and sleeplessness contributing to bipolar. Sleep management is important in trying to hinder the progression of bipolar disorder.
~ Candida Fink

There is a gulf fixed between those who can sleep and those who cannot. It is one of the greatest divisions of the human race.
~ Iris Murdoch
